Nurse Supervisor – Mental Health & Substance Use

Aurora, CO 80045

Posted: 11/05/2025 Job Types: Direct Hire Category: Nursing Job Number: 882879 Pay Rate: $43-47/hr DOE Position / Certification: Registered Nurse Specialty: Mental Health State / Search: Colorado

Job Description

Are you an experienced RN ready to take the next step in your career? Join a team that truly values strong leadership, compassionate care, and meaningful work with individuals experiencing mental illness and substance use disorders. We’re partnering with a respected behavioral health organization in Aurora that’s dedicated to providing integrated, patient-centered care. As the Nurse Supervisor, you’ll oversee nursing and medical staff while supporting clinical operations and ensuring quality care for every patient.

What You’ll Do

  • Lead, guide, and support nursing and medical staff in delivering exceptional care.

  • Help communicate and uphold performance expectations, patient experience goals, and access-to-care targets.

  • Perform and oversee clinical nursing duties, including assessments, administering medications, and coordinating care with providers.

  • Serve as a liaison between internal teams, outside agencies, and other providers to ensure seamless continuity of care.

  • Step in during crisis situations and provide calm, effective clinical support.

  • Maintain accurate and timely documentation within the electronic health record.

  • Support credentialing, compliance, and training requirements.

Job Requirements

What We’re Looking For

  • Active Colorado RN license in good standing.

  • Associate degree in Nursing (ADN) required; BSN preferred.

  • 2+ years of clinical experience, preferably in behavioral health, mental health, or substance use settings.

  • Previous leadership or supervisory experience strongly preferred.

  • Strong communication, organization, and problem-solving skills.

  • Confidence in administering medications, coordinating care, and supporting a clinical team.
